Digital kiosks are transforming public service delivery by providing accessible, real-time information and transactional capabilities. For GovTech applications, kiosks must balance functionality, security, and user experience to maximize adoption and efficiency. Below are key best practices for deploying effective digital kiosks in government settings.
1. User-Centric Design
Intuitive Interface: Prioritize simple navigation with clear icons, minimal text, and multilingual support to serve diverse populations.
Accessibility Compliance: Ensure ADA/WCAG standards (e.g., screen readers, voice commands, adjustable height) for users with disabilities.
Touchscreen Optimization: Use large buttons and responsive designs to accommodate all age groups.
2. Robust Security & Privacy
Data Encryption: Secure all transactions (e.g., tax payments, document submissions) with end-to-end encryption.
Authentication Protocols: Integrate biometrics (fingerprint/facial recognition) or secure logins for sensitive services.
Regular Audits: Conduct cybersecurity assessments to patch vulnerabilities and comply with regulations like GDPR or local data laws.
3. Seamless Integration
Backend Connectivity: Sync kiosks with government databases (e.g., citizen IDs, tax records) for real-time updates.
API Ecosystems: Enable interoperability with existing platforms (e.g., healthcare portals, utility billing systems).
Offline Functionality: Provide limited services during connectivity outages to maintain reliability.
4. Location & Maintenance Strategy
High-Traffic Placement: Install kiosks in government offices, transit hubs, and rural centers to maximize reach.
Durability: Use weatherproof and vandal-resistant hardware for outdoor deployments.
Proactive Monitoring: Implement remote diagnostics and automated alerts for timely maintenance.
5. Multifunctional Services
Service Diversity: Offer a range of functions (e.g., form submissions, fee payments, appointment scheduling) to reduce bureaucratic bottlenecks.
Dynamic Content: Update information (e.g., emergency alerts, policy changes) in real time via cloud-based CMS.
Feedback Mechanisms: Include surveys or rating systems to gather user input for continuous improvement.
6. Cost-Effectiveness & Scalability
Modular Hardware: Choose upgradable components to extend kiosk lifespans as needs evolve.
Public-Private Partnerships: Collaborate with tech firms to offset costs (e.g., ad-supported models in non-sensitive areas).
Pilot Testing: Roll out phased deployments to assess usability and adjust before full-scale implementation.
7. Analytics-Driven Optimization
Usage Metrics: Track peak times, popular services, and dropout rates to refine workflows.
AI Enhancements: Deploy chatbots or voice assistants to handle routine queries, freeing staff for complex issues.
Conclusion
Well-designed digital kiosks can revolutionize citizen engagement by making government services faster, more transparent, and inclusive. By adhering to these best practices, GovTech leaders can ensure their kiosk networks deliver lasting value while maintaining trust and security.
